diff --git a/public/galleryFunction.js b/public/galleryFunction.js index b6dffc8..c5e8dfe 100644 --- a/public/galleryFunction.js +++ b/public/galleryFunction.js @@ -1,45 +1,45 @@ -const jsonData = [ - { - "src": "/assets/back.jpeg", - "title": "Image Title 1", - "description": "Description for image 1 goes here." - }, - { - "src": "/assets/background.jpg", - "title": "Image Title 2", - "description": "Description for image 2 goes here." - }, - { - "src": "/assets/backgroundImage.png", - "title": "Image Title 3", - "description": "Description for image 3 goes here." - }, - { - "src": "/assets/beanieImage.png", - "title": "Image Title 4", - "description": "Description for image 4 goes here." + const jsonData = [ + { + "src": "/assets/back.jpeg", + "title": "Image Title 1", + "description": "Description for image 1 goes here." + }, + { + "src": "/assets/background.jpg", + "title": "Image Title 2", + "description": "Description for image 2 goes here." + }, + { + "src": "/assets/backgroundImage.png", + "title": "Image Title 3", + "description": "Description for image 3 goes here." + }, + { + "src": "/assets/beanieImage.png", + "title": "Image Title 4", + "description": "Description for image 4 goes here." + } + ]; + let currentSlide = 0; + function updateSlide(){ + const slide = jsonData[currentSlide]; + document.getElementById('slideImage').src = slide.src; + document.getElementById('imageTitle').textContent = slide.title; + document.getElementById('imageDescription').textContent = slide.description; } -]; -let currentSlide = 0; -function updateSlide(jsonData){ - const slide = jsonData[currentSlide]; - document.getElementById('slideImage').src = slide.src; - document.getElementById('imageTitle').textContent = slide.title; - document.getElementById('imageDescription').textContent = slide.description; -} -document.getElementById('nextButton').addEventListener('click', () => { - currentSlide = (currentSlide + 1) % jsonData.length; - console.log(currentSlide) + document.getElementById('nextButton').addEventListener('click', () => { + currentSlide = (currentSlide + 1) % jsonData.length; + console.log(currentSlide) + updateSlide(); + }) + document.getElementById('prevButton').addEventListener('click', () => { + currentSlide = (currentSlide - 1 + jsonData.length) % jsonData.length; + updateSlide(); + }) updateSlide(); -}) -document.getElementById('prevButton').addEventListener('click', () => { - currentSlide = (currentSlide - 1 + jsonData.length) % jsonData.length; - updateSlide(); -}) -updateSlide(); -let parentMainContainer = document.getElementById('parentMainContainer'); -let gallerySliderId = document.getElementById('gallerySliderId'); -function closeGallery(){ - gallerySliderId.classList.add('hidden'); - -} \ No newline at end of file + let parentMainContainer = document.getElementById('parentMainContainer'); + let gallerySliderId = document.getElementById('gallerySliderId'); + function closeGallery(){ + gallerySliderId.classList.add('hidden'); + + } \ No newline at end of file diff --git a/public/saveGameData.js b/public/saveGameData.js index d01bea7..2393add 100644 --- a/public/saveGameData.js +++ b/public/saveGameData.js @@ -6,7 +6,7 @@ const queryString = window.location.search; const urlParams = new URLSearchParams(queryString); const userId = urlParams.get('userId'); const gameVersion = urlParams.get('gameName'); -let gameId; +const gameId = urlParams.get('id'); let submitNotic; console.log(userId); diff --git a/src/pages/cross/cross_phonics_v1.astro b/src/pages/cross/cross_phonics_v1.astro index 619ee50..1dc5271 100644 --- a/src/pages/cross/cross_phonics_v1.astro +++ b/src/pages/cross/cross_phonics_v1.astro @@ -22,7 +22,7 @@ import Layout from "../../layouts/Layout.astro";